About Amanda
Hi, I’m Amanda! I’m a trainer and psychotherapist who believes that no one reaches their goals alone. The guidance I received from others helped me build a life that once felt out of reach; I now aim to be that source of support for others as they train in ways that may feel intimidating at first. Together, we'll start with what's already working for you and make adjustments based on your time and energy demands outside the gym. I have three main values that shape my approach. 1. Trauma-informed: We don’t leave our past or current challenges at the door. Instead of using energy to shove emotions down, having the option to channel them into workouts is part of what helps my clients get results. Mental and physical health are interconnected, and you deserve training that reflects that. 2. Mind-body connection: I give information on the mechanics behind different movements and encourage you to listen to the feedback your body gives you. You set the pace that leaves you confident self-correcting your form between sessions. 3. Functional fitness: My role is support you in living a healthier lifestyle regardless of weight, mobility, or fitness level. Progress could mean anything from managing a health condition to learning self-defense to simply making exercise more enjoyable. Our consultation will explore the deeper reasons behind your interest in training.
